Professional Background
Emma Vadapalas is a dynamic professional with a rich background in business development, operations, and corporate communications. With a career that spans multiple roles at Hearst, she has established herself as a key player in the media and investment landscapes. Emma began her journey at Hearst as a Corporate Communications Associate, where she developed foundational skills in communication and organizational strategy. She quickly advanced through various positions, culminating in her role as Senior Manager, Business Development, Ventures & Operations at HearstLab. In this capacity, she has been instrumental in driving the growth of innovative projects and fostering new partnerships that align with Hearst's strategic objectives.
Emma's career also includes significant experience in the private equity sector, working as a Private Equity Analyst at Nexos Capital Partners, LLC, where she honed her analytical skills and gained valuable insights into investment evaluation processes. She was later promoted to Analyst in Content Acquisitions, further solidifying her expertise in transaction negotiating and market analysis.
Currently, Emma serves as an Advisor at StartOut, where she leverages her extensive experience to support and guide emerging entrepreneurs and business leaders, particularly those from the LGBTQ+ community.
